The understated purse

My purse is zipped black and bendy

It looks quite sleek and trendy

But it doesn't shout out

Designer names for fashion clout

Inside it gives the perfect fit

It is like a portable security kit

It holds the basics to get by

Plasters, painkillers and hankie!

It encases my phone in a pocket

And my credit cards in its socket

It holds my accessories

My make-up, cash and keys

But my purse holds no life story

No diary or personal history

Almost like a miniature me

Understated and clutter free
